What Is an AI Agent?

An AI agent is an autonomous system that takes a goal, plans the steps, executes them, and adapts based on results β€” all without you micromanaging every action.

The key difference from regular AI:

Regular ChatbotAI Agent
You ask, it answersIt takes a goal and runs
One response at a timeChains multiple actions
No tool use by defaultUses browsers, files, APIs, code
Waits for next promptWorks autonomously until done
Cannot learn from resultsAdapts based on feedback

Think of it this way: asking ChatGPT to “write my essay” gives you a draft. Telling an AI agent “research this topic, outline the essay, write a draft, check for plagiarism, and format citations” makes the agent do all five steps on its own.

How AI agents work:

  1. Goal β†’ You describe what you want
  2. Planning β†’ The agent breaks it into sub-tasks
  3. Execution β†’ It uses tools (browser, code, files, APIs)
  4. Reflection β†’ It checks results and adapts
  5. Completion β†’ It delivers the final output

Building a Multi-Agent System

The real power of AI agents comes from teams of specialists working together. Here is a 3-agent system for writing research papers:

1
2
3
4
5
Researcher Agent β†’ Finds and summarizes sources
    ↓
Writer Agent β†’ Drafts sections from research
    ↓
Editor Agent β†’ Reviews for quality, citations, and coherence

Each agent has a role, specific tools, and a clear goal. The output of one agent becomes the input for the next. This mirrors how human research teams work β€” but the AI version works 24/7 and never gets tired.


Limitations & Common Mistakes

AI agents are not magic. Here is what to watch out for:

  1. Hallucinations compound. If an agent makes a wrong assumption early, it builds on that mistake. Always verify critical outputs.

  2. API costs add up. Running agents with GPT-4o can get expensive. Use cheaper models for simple tasks and reserve expensive ones for complex reasoning.

  3. Agents can get stuck in loops. Without proper guardrails, an agent might repeat the same action indefinitely. Set iteration limits.

  4. They are not replacements for learning. An agent can write code for you, but if you do not understand it, you will fail the exam. Use agents as learning accelerators, not replacements.

  5. Privacy matters. Agents that access your files, emails, or browser data need to be trusted. Run sensitive tasks locally when possible.


Frequently Asked Questions

What is the easiest AI agent for beginners?

Manus is the easiest β€” no code required, just type your goal. Langflow is the best visual option if you prefer drag-and-drop. For coding students, CrewAI is the best starting point because it teaches you how agents actually work.

Can AI agents replace internships?

No. AI agents are tools that make you more productive, but they cannot replace the learning, networking, and real-world experience you get from internships. Use agents to do your internship work better, not to avoid internships entirely.

What programming language is best for AI agents?

Python is the dominant language for AI agent development. CrewAI, AutoGPT, LangChain, and most agent frameworks are Python-based. If you know Python, you can build agents. If you do not, start learning β€” it is the most valuable language for AI work.

Are AI agents safe to use for academic work?

It depends on your institution’s policy. Using an agent to research and organize your thoughts is generally acceptable. Submitting agent-generated work as your own is generally not. Always check your syllabus and ask your instructor.
